Top Virtual Pet Apps Performance in Uruguay Q3 2025
Discover the performance trends of the top virtual pet apps in Uruguay during Q3 2025, including download, revenue, and active user data from Sensor Tower.
In the third quarter of 2025, virtual pet applications in Uruguay experienced varying performance trends across downloads, revenue, and active users. This analysis, based on Sensor Tower data, highlights the key developments for the top five apps in this category.
My Talking Tom Friends 2 from Outfit7 Limited saw weekly downloads reach a peak of approximately 4.5K in mid-August, before gradually declining to 1.5K by the end of September. Active users started at 16 in early July and increased to a peak of 4.5K, later decreasing to about 1.5K. Revenue was minimal, with a brief increase to $4 in August.
My Talking Tom 2 maintained a consistent download range, starting at 2.9K and ending at 1.6K. Revenue peaked at $63 in mid-July but dropped to zero by September. Active users remained stable, averaging around 30K throughout the quarter.
My Talking Angela 2 experienced steady downloads, fluctuating between 1.3K and 2.2K. Revenue peaked at $68 in late August, while active users showed minor fluctuations, ending the quarter with approximately 19.9K.
My Talking Tom Friends had downloads ranging from 800 to 1.2K, with a noticeable dip mid-quarter. Revenue was mostly absent, with a brief increase to $74 in early August. Active users remained consistent, averaging around 13K.
Finally, My Talking Angela saw downloads decrease from 900 to 782 over the quarter. Revenue was negligible with a few minor peaks, and active users fluctuated slightly, ending at approximately 7.5K.
